Research Associate (m/f/d) -
Wissenschaftlicher Mitarbeiterin

Institute of RemunerationEG 13 ID: 2326WE13 Start of employment: as soon as possible Application deadline 01.03.2026 Scope full time and fixed-term employment for three years

YOUR TASKS

  • Research in dependability, architectural security, and self-explanation of digital hardware
  • Integrating the most recent developments in artificial intelligence with design support methodologies
  • Software engineering and implementation of tool support in open-source frameworks and evaluation on industrial designs
  • Continuous exchange with partner institutions from research and industry
  • Publication of research findings at international conferences and in leading journals

YOUR PROFILE

Requirements

  • Completed scientific university degree in the subject Computer Science or a closely related field with a strong foundation in Computer Science

Desired knowledge and personal skills

  • Very good programming skills, preferably experience with C++
  • Good understanding of digital hardware design on the architectural and on the register transfer level is an advantage
  • Enthusiasm in exploring advanced design support tools, their conceptual design, and technical realization
  • Interest in engaging in a team for discussion, development, implementation, and presentation of new methodologies and algorithms

OUR OFFER

  • The possibility of obtaining a PhD is provided
  • A role in a collaborative, friendly, and appreciative work environment
  • Possibility of mobile working
  • 30 days of vacation per year
  • Internal offers for health promotion and special conditions in further gyms

At the heart of TU Hamburg’s research, teaching and transfer of technology is the guiding principle of developing technology for people. The TU Hamburg sees itself in this context as a family-friendly and sustainable university with high performance and quality standards that strives for excellence in all its research fields. Interdisciplinarity, innovation, regionality and internationality are binding principles in our actions. With currently around 8.000 students, 110 professors and 1.650 employees, the TU Hamburg is characterised by short decision-making processes and close cooperation between the board, the institutes, the deans of studies, the research areas and the administration.
